School Information

Type of Institution:
Private not-for-profit, 4-year or above
Federal Aid:
Eligible students may receive Pell Grants and other federal aid (e.g. Direct Loans).
Degrees Offered:
Master's, Bachelor's, Associate's
Certifications Offered:
Post-Master's, Postbaccalaureate, Less-than-4-years, Less-than-2-years
Classification:
Master's Colleges and Universities I - These institutions typically offer a wide range of baccalaureate programs, and they are committed to graduate education through the master's degree. They award 40 or more master's degrees per year across three or more disciplines.
Enrollment:
Undergraduate Enrollment 3,259
Total Enrollment 4,343
Application Fee:
$25.00
